Applicants complete an on-line application (CCSD Applitrack)and participate in school and district-based interviews. References, criminal histories, and other pertinent information is verified before a potential employee is presented to the Chesterfield County Board of Trustees for approval.
-
We hold CCSD Job and Recruitment Fairs ub the Fall and Spring. We also send representatives monthly to job fairs held at Colleges and Universities.

SC Grow Your Own Initiative
- Available for teacher assistants with a bachelor’s degree who would like to become certified teachers at no cost to them. The District would pay a stipend to the mentor teacher and the assistant would need to be working in the area they wish to be certified.
- Prospects: Francis Marion, Coker, Columbia College, and Citadel
